Overview

The Aula SC620 from MechLands is a tri-mode wireless gaming mouse built around a honeycomb shell that cuts weight to about 67g. It pairs a PAW3311 sensor with adjustable DPI and a dedicated Fire button, aimed at budget-minded PC gamers who want wireless flexibility.

The honeycomb cutout shell is the defining choice here: it drops weight and improves airflow to the palm, but an open shell also means more exposed surface for dust and grime over time, a tradeoff MechLands does not address. Full button remapping needs the companion software, though basic RGB cycling works without installing anything.

  • About 67g honeycomb shell
  • PAW3311 sensor, up to 12,000 DPI
  • 2.4G / Bluetooth / USB-C tri-mode
  • Fire button plus 6 programmable buttons

Who it's for

Gamers who want a lightweight wireless mouse and like switching between a desktop and a laptop without re-pairing. Less suited to anyone who wants a sealed, dust-resistant shell or top-tier sensor specs.

Performance notes

The PAW3311 sensor runs up to 12,000 DPI across six preset levels with a 1,000Hz polling rate, switchable from a dedicated button rather than requiring software mid-game. The 400mAh battery backs three connection modes (2.4GHz, Bluetooth, USB-C wired), and RGB lighting effects can be cycled with a Forward + Middle button combo with no software running.

Does the MechLands Aula SC620 need software to change DPI?

No. DPI is adjustable across six preset levels using a dedicated button on the mouse itself.

How does the SC620 connect to a PC?

It supports three connection modes: 2.4GHz wireless, Bluetooth, and wired USB-C, switchable as needed.

Can I change the RGB lighting without installing software?

Yes, pressing the Forward and Middle buttons together cycles through the built-in lighting effects.
